Shri Venkateshwara University hosted the Venkateshwara Youth Festival 2026 with full enthusiasm, marking the birth anniversary of Swami Vivekananda.
During the 2 day youth festival, we will organize over half a dozen cultural programs, including a run for unity, a cultural event, blood donation camp and a seminar on–Vivekananda the flag bearer of Indian culture.
The Venkateshwara Group Founder President Dr Sudhir Giri, Pro Chancellor Dr Rajeev Tyagi and the VC Prof. KK Dave inaugurated the event by lighting a lamp to Goddess Saraswati and by offering flowers on the portrait of Vivekananda Ji.
Moreover, Finance Director Yuvraj Singh and the Registrar Dr Piyush Pandey joined them to unveil the Venkateshwara Youth Festival 2026.
Today on day one we organized a Run for Unity, a traffic awareness rally and a blood donation camp to put forth the message of world peace. The youths voluntarily donated over 122 units of blood in the blood donation camp.
